5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While internet poker brings numerous benefits, it's not without its difficulties. The major drawbacks may be the possibility fraudulent activities, including collusion and processor chip dumping, where players cheat to get an unfair advantage. But reputable internet poker platforms use robust security measures and random quantity generators to thwart such behavior. Additionally, some players may find the lack of physical cues and communications being section of live poker games a disadvantage, as it can be harder to see opponents and employ emotional strategies online.
